1. Sabino name meaning and origin

The name Sabino has ancient origins, deriving from the Latin word 'Sabinus,' which refers to the Sabines, an Italic tribe that inhabited the central Apennine Mountains in pre-Roman Italy. Historically, the Sabines were known for their interaction with early Romans, most famously in the legendary episode of the 'Rape of the Sabine Women.' As a personal name, Sabino traditionally denotes someone of Sabine descent or heritage.

Sabino carries various meaningful connotations across Romance languages. In Italian and Spanish contexts, the name maintains its connection to the ancient Sabine people while also developing associations with wisdom and dignity. The feminine form, Sabina, shares the same etymological roots. The name has maintained a consistent presence throughout European history, particularly in Mediterranean regions where Roman influence was strongest.

3. Variations and nicknames of Sabino

The name Sabino, with its rich cultural heritage, has evolved across different regions and languages, resulting in various traditional variants. In Italian, from which the name originates, Sabino remains the standard form, while the feminine version Sabina is equally popular. Spanish-speaking countries embrace both Sabino and Savino, with the latter being more common in certain regions. The French adaptation appears as Sabin, dropping the final vowel characteristic of Romance languages. Eastern European variants include the Polish Sabin and the Romanian Sabinu, which adds a subtle alteration to the original. In English-speaking countries, though less common, one might encounter Sabine or the anglicized version Sabinus, reflecting its Latin roots.

Beyond formal variants, Sabino has generated affectionate nicknames that friends and family use in daily life. Sabi serves as the most common diminutive across many cultures, offering a friendly abbreviation. Italian speakers often use endearing forms like Sabinetto or Bino, while Spanish speakers might opt for Sabinito or the playful Sabiñito. In more casual settings, nicknames such as Sab, Bino, or even Beano (particularly in English-speaking contexts) provide alternatives. Family members might also use terms like Sabs, Sabby, or the affectionate Nino (derived from the end of the name). These diminutives and nicknames showcase how Sabino, though ancient in origin, continues to adapt flexibly into modern familiar speech while maintaining its distinctive character and historical significance.
